Coro Center for Civic Leadership is a non-profit, non-partisan organization that provides experiential and seminar training to groups of diverse leaders. Coro's programs put participants on the path to self-discovery and continual learning. Using a proprietary curriculum involving experience, group participation, interviews, and seminars, Coro participants learn about leadership across multiple sectors, industries, and issues.
In its 65-year history, Coro has graduated thousands of leaders from its many programs. Coro graduates are teachers, investment bankers, union leaders, corporate directors, activists, lawyers, journalists, and elected officials, among other professions. No matter where they work or what job titles they hold, they have learned how to challenge themselves and others to be more ethical and effective leaders.
There are Coro centers in San Francisco, Los Angeles, New York, St. Louis, Pittsburgh and Kansas City. Coro Northern California runs four leadership development programs: The Coro Fellows Program in Public Affairs, Exploring Leadership, Coro Contract Programs, and the Community Leadership Program
